# TidePeek widget — env config for release builds.
# Fetch interval is fixed at 6h; do not lower without clearing it with the Harborline data team.
# Station IDs are baked in at build time; this file only carries runtime flags.
# Rotate before each cut. Staging and prod must never share credentials.
# The upstream tide API token for prod goes on the next line.

sealed setting: ARCHIVE_KEY3=c59

Visitors may not use the bike cage at Harlowe Point; it is staff-only. Parking gates open for registered plates between 07:00 and 19:00. Visitors park in the gravel lot by Gate C and sign in at the kiosk. Escort required past the barrier. Staff escorting visitors through the cage-side gate use the following code.

door code, tajof-kageg: bdg-QVDCE-3

Quarterly Planning Note — Tessek Holdings. Board briefing on FY headcount. Plan: net growth of 14 roles, concentrated in the Larchmont engineering hub; flat in operations; two reductions in facilities. Attrition assumed at 9%. Contractor conversions capped at five. Budget impact fits within the envelope approved in March; no variance request anticipated. Hiring sequencing favours H1. The confidential expansion plan underpinning these figures is set out below.

board note of tagug-hahag: Praionax Logistics is in early talks to buy Julaxek Group for about $36.3 million. The Julmir launch date is March 1, and nothing goes to the press before then.

/*
 * PARITY_FLOOR: min feature level shared by the Lumen-JS and
 * Lumen-Go SDKs. On-call: if parity checks page you, do NOT
 * bump this without confirming both SDKs ship the retry-batch
 * API. Mismatches break the Fennel gateway handshake.
 * The last verified parity build is tagged with the token below.
 */

build token for tajeg-bajep: htk14_409ba9df6b8acb

**Q: Why do the Larkfield cron jobs drift from their scheduled times?**

A: The drift traced to the Hobbet scheduler node syncing against a misconfigured internal time source; offsets accumulated roughly 40 seconds per day. The fix (patch 3.2.1) pins all scheduler hosts to the Vanterre time pool and adds a drift check that fails the health probe past 5 seconds. Reviewers should verify the check is present in any new scheduler host template. For the full investigation writeup or follow-up questions, email the platform crew.

escalation mailbox, yawep-fahog: fenwyn_olidor@qirvancorp.internal